Jury Verdicts

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can help victims and their families win significant verdicts. Verdicts can cover past and future medical costs along with lost wages, as well as emotional distress. They may also provide punitive damages that punish the defendants. These kinds of awards could be much higher than the amount provided by the settlement agreement.

The number of parties involved can make mesothelioma litigation complicated. Lawyers must take into consideration the law of evidence, award caps, and statutes. Additionally, every state has its own laws regarding asbestos l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er should be familiar with the local laws to ensure that their clients are adequately protected.

Thousands of people have passed away from mesothelioma, an incredibly deadly asbestos-related illness. Weitz & Luxenberg has a track record of successfully representing mesothelioma patients as well as their families. They have secured a number of multimillion-dollar settlements and verdicts throughout the state of New York.

A $23 million jury verdict was awarded to an elderly steamfitter who contracted mesothelioma. Jenkins Bros. was found to be 90% responsible by the jury. The jury also found Johns Manville responsible for 10% of the award.

Another notable case in New York was a $5 million settlement that was won by the family of a former Navy boiler technician. The suit was filed against Burnham LLC, the company that manufactured the boilers he worked on. The lawsuit also covered wrongful death damages, which can cover funeral expenses as well as lost income.

Women have also filed suit, but most are men who were exposed to asbestos. These lawsuits stem from secondary exposure, which occurs when a loved one breathed in asbestos fibers from hair or clothing of someone who worked with asbestos.

Statute of Limitations

Mesothelioma claims are subject to the state statutes that limit time for filing, and the time limits can vary. A skilled lawyer can help patients understand the deadlines in their state. It is important that victims file their claims as quickly as they are able to. This will ensure that they don't waste the chance to seek compensation.

It can take years for asbestos exposure victims to become diagnosed with mesothelioma. Due to this, the statute of limitations is a significant aspect to consider. Mesothelioma lawyers can provide information on state laws, and how they relate the asbestos exposure victim.

The statute of limitations usually starts when a victim is diagnosed with mesothelioma. However, the clock may begin to tick earlier, based on a variety factors. The condition in which the victim resided, the location of the asbestos exposure site, and the duration of the exposure are all important aspects to take into consideration.
